Sorry, there was a problem. Please try again later.Make sure your Blue Tooth is switched on in your phone. Turn on your headset and hold the call button(small button on the back of your receiver of the headset) in for a few seconds. The red and blue lights should flash. Under your settings and Bluetooth press scan for devices. It should show up as Plantronics 5200 Series. press that on your phone and it should give you the option to pair to the device.
